CVE-2024-8505
WordPress Infinite Scroll - Ajax Load More <= 7.1.2 - Authenticated (Contributor+) Stored Cross-Site Scripting via button_label Parameter

The WordPress Infinite Scroll – Ajax Load More pl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via the ‘button_label’ parameter in all versions up to, and including, 7.1.2 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Contributor-level access and above, to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ses an injected page.
